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
64477170 617 902367 1593 01905859
484325 8674139755
484325 8674139755
6858649 37 285902 3181400
All about undefined
Interested in learning more?
484325 8674139755
6858649 37 285902 3181400
See more
7713036 452 83183
37 1800 39
See more
6333379569 4610 8245
25420498096 61779584 7602386 251 2909320
See more